Understanding Lip Blush: A Semi-Permanent Makeup Option
Lip blush is a semi-permanent makeup option that has gained popularity for its ability to enhance and define lip contours. Unlike traditional lipstick, which wears off over time, lip blush provides a natural, long-lasting color that can last up to several years with proper aftercare. This procedure involves the application of pigment into the upper layers of the skin, creating a subtle, soft look that resembles a natural flush.
In Toledo, many beauty enthusiasts are turning to semi-permanent lip makeup artists who specialize in lip blushing techniques. These professionals use advanced tools and pigments to create custom shades that complement each client’s unique features. Understanding the aftercare requirements is essential for maintaining the vibrancy of the blush and ensuring a smooth, long-lasting result. Proper care includes avoiding certain products, maintaining hydration, and following the specialist’s recommendations for post-procedure healing.
Preparing for the Procedure: What to Expect Beforehand
Before your lip blush procedure, there are a few things to prepare and consider. First, ensure you’ve chosen an experienced technician who specialises in semi-permanent lip makeup in Toledo. They should be able to discuss lip blushing techniques with you, tailoring the process to suit your desired outcome.
On the day of your appointment, it’s beneficial to arrive well-rested and hydrated. Avoid using lip products or having any dental procedures beforehand to ensure optimal results for your lip blush aftercare. Remember, this semi-permanent makeup can significantly enhance your natural lip colour, so be open to experimenting with new looks!
The Lip Blushing Process: Step-by-Step Guide
The Lip Blushing Process: A Step-by-Step Guide
Lip blushing is a semi-permanent lip makeup technique that enhances natural lip color and defines the lips’ shape. The process involves carefully applying pigment to specific areas of the lips using precise tools. It starts with preparing the skin, including cleaning and moisturizing to ensure optimal adhesion of the pigment. Then, an expert technician uses fine-tipped brushes or needles to inject tiny amounts of pigment into the upper and lower lip lines, as well as the center for a more even and natural look. This method offers a subtle yet noticeable enhancement that lasts for several months, making it a popular choice for those seeking a low-maintenance alternative to traditional lipstick.
After the procedure, proper aftercare is crucial for optimal results. Patients should avoid touching or licking their lips excessively for the first 24 hours to prevent pigment migration and ensure healing. Using a gentle lip balm recommended by the technician helps keep the lips hydrated during the recovery period. Additionally, staying hydrated and avoiding spicy or acidic foods temporarily can aid in minimizing any potential irritation. By following these steps and techniques, individuals can achieve beautiful, enhanced lips that look natural and last for extended periods.
Choosing the Right Color and Techniques for Your Skin Tone
When selecting a color for your semi-permanent lip makeup in Toledo, consider your natural skin tone and the look you want to achieve. For lighter skin tones, soft pinks and peach hues can add a subtle, natural glow. Dark skin tones may opt for rich berries or deep plums to make a bold statement. It’s important to choose a shade that complements your complexion without clashing.
To ensure the best results with lip blushing techniques, professionals recommend working with skilled artists who understand how to tailor the color and application based on individual preferences and skin types. After the procedure, proper aftercare is crucial. This includes avoiding strenuous activities for 24 hours, using a gentle lip balm, and steering clear of direct sunlight until the lips fully heal.
Aftercare Instructions for Optimal Results
After receiving your semi-permanent lip blush treatment in Toledo, proper aftercare is essential for achieving and maintaining optimal results. To ensure your lips look their best, start by avoiding any harsh or exfoliating lip products for at least 24 hours post-procedure. This includes scrubs, peelings, or even rough lip balms that could disrupt the healing process. Instead, opt for a gentle, hydrating lip balm to keep your lips moisturized.
Over the next few days, maintain good oral hygiene and avoid spicy or acidic foods that may cause irritation. It’s normal to experience some redness or mild swelling, but if you notice any signs of infection like warmth, pain, or excessive discharge, contact your technician immediately. Remember, patience is key; it typically takes about 2-3 days for the initial swelling to subside, and up to a week for the color to fully set. During this time, avoid direct sun exposure and always use sunscreen when going outdoors.
Common Mistakes to Avoid During and After Treatment
When undergoing a lip blush procedure, whether it’s your first time or a touch-up, there are several common mistakes to avoid for optimal results and minimal side effects. One of the most frequent blunders is selecting an inappropriate shade. It’s crucial to consult with your artist to choose a color that complements your natural lip tone and skin complexion, ensuring a harmonious blend rather than an unflattering contrast.
Another mistake to steer clear of is neglecting proper aftercare. Lip blush treatments are semi-permanent, but the healing process still requires tender loving care. Avoid licking or biting your lips excessively as this can disrupt the healing process and potentially lead to irritation or fading of the color. Instead, use recommended lip balms and avoid harsh products that could cause sensitivity. Additionally, be mindful of direct sun exposure immediately after the treatment; always apply sunscreen around the lip area to protect against color fading. Master these lip blushing techniques, and you’ll set yourself up for gorgeous, long-lasting results.
Longevity and Touch-ups: Maintaining Your Lip Blush
Lip blush, being a semi-permanent makeup Toledo technique, offers a long-lasting solution for achieving vibrant lips. However, like any cosmetic procedure, maintenance is key to preserving the results. The longevity of lip blush depends on various factors, including skin type, lifestyle, and the initial application. Generally, it can last anywhere from 12 to 24 months before requiring a touch-up session.
Proper aftercare plays a significant role in extending the life of your lip blush. It’s essential to follow the recommendations provided by your artist, which often includes avoiding certain products or activities that may disrupt the healing process. Regular hydration and protection from harsh elements can significantly impact the durability of the blush. Additionally, learning basic lip blushing techniques for at-home care, such as gentle exfoliation and application of nourishing lip balms, can help maintain the vibrancy and definition of your lips over time.
